Join us in our Agile software development team on Elsevier’s Research Data Platform. Collaborate closely with Data Scientists to derive insights from scientific papers using machine learning. Help and support our customers to be more productive and successful in their work.
Who are we?
Elsevier is a global leader in information and analytics, Elsevier helps researchers and healthcare professionals advance science and improve health outcomes for the benefit of society. You will be joining a global company with 8000 employees of which around 1900 are technologists.

We have lots of interesting projects to work on and there is plenty of scope for career advancement due to our focus on growing talent and promoting from within. Our tools of trade include Python, Java, Kafka, Terraform, Docker, Kubernetes, Jenkins, Spinnaker, MongoDB, NewRelic, Kibana, Artifactory, and AWS.

Benefits
We offer 25 days of leave per year and an additional 10 Development Days, which can be booked to undertake professional development, with access to Udemy and other learning resources so you can expand your skillset and grow in your career.
We also offer an excellent company pension, healthcare, dental plan, employee discounts, and in our Kidlington office you will also find a gym, mindfulness space, cafeteria and recreation space.
